What Are Perforated Pup Joints?


Pup joints are short lengths of pipe used in the drilling process to connect different drilling components. They usually come in standard lengths, such as 2, 4, or 6 feet, and can be easily integrated into the drilling assembly. The term perforated indicates that these pup joints have been drilled with holes or openings along their length. These perforations allow for the passage of fluids, such as drilling mud, which plays a critical role in maintaining pressure and facilitating the removal of cuttings from the wellbore.


Functions of Perforated Pup Joints


1. Fluid Management The primary function of perforated pup joints is to control the flow of drilling fluids. During the drilling process, it is essential to maintain optimal pressure in the wellbore. The perforations enable consistent fluid circulation, which helps in cooling the drill bit, transporting cuttings, and maintaining hydrostatic pressure.


2. Enhancing Flow Rate By incorporating perforated pup joints into the drilling string, operators can enhance the flow rate of drilling fluids, ensuring that the cuttings are efficiently evacuated from the wellbore. This improved flow can lead to quicker drilling times and reduced downtime.


3. Wellbore Stability Perforated pup joints contribute to the stability of the wellbore. The controlled flow of fluids helps in preventing the collapse of the wellbore walls and maintains optimal drilling conditions, thereby reducing the risk of drilling accidents.

Manufacturing of Perforated Pup Joints


The manufacturing process of perforated pup joints involves several steps. Typically made from high-strength steel or other alloy materials, these joints are designed to withstand the extreme conditions experienced during drilling. The fabrication begins with cutting the pipe to the desired length followed by the perforation process, which involves drilling or punching holes into the pipe at specified intervals and sizes.


After perforation, the quality of the pup joints is critically assessed. Rigorous testing, including pressure tests and inspections for structural integrity, ensures that they meet industry standards. Proper coating and finishing may also be applied to enhance corrosion resistance, extending the lifespan of the joints in challenging environments.


Applications of Perforated Pup Joints


Perforated pup joints are widely used in various drilling operations, including


- Oil and Gas Wells They play a crucial role in both exploratory and production wells, ensuring efficient fluid circulation. - Geothermal Drilling In geothermal applications, these joints help manage fluid flow to harness geothermal energy effectively. - Water Wells In the case of water well drilling, perforated pup joints facilitate the extraction of groundwater by allowing water to flow through the perforated areas.
